CAPACITY: 1440 VA / 1100 Watts CLICK HERE TO CALCULATE YOUR BACKUP POWER REQUIREMENTS
VOLTAGE INPUT: 120V default (100/110/120/125V), 6ft cable 5-15P plug
VOLTAGE FREQUENCY: 50/60HZ Nominal 47-70 Hz (50 Hz system), 56.5-70 Hz (60 Hz system), 40-70 Hz in low-sensitivity mode
VOLTAGE OUTPUT: 120V default (100/120/125V) pure sine wave output
RUNTIME: 4 minutes @ 100%, 11 minutes @ 50%
OUTPUT OUTLETS: (5) NEMA 5-15R outlets
UPS TOPOLOGY: Line Interactive
BATTERY TYPE: Lithium-Ion Phosphate, Integrated battery management system (BMS) for temperature regulation and life cycle monitoring
COMMUNICATIONS INTERFACE: RS-232 (RJ45) ports; USB port as standard (HID). 6-foot RS-232 and USB cables included
CERTIFICATIONS: UL 1778 , UL 497A , cUL Listed , cULus Listed, IEC 62040-2 C1-C2 / EN 55024 / CISPR22 Class B / FCC part 15 Class B
AUTO RESTART: After full battery discharge, the 5P 1440VA Lithium-Ion UPS automatically restarts when utility power returns

Automatic Voltage Regulation (AVR)
The Eaton 5P 1440VA Lithium-Ion UPS supports incoming wide AC power input. This feature protects the UPS and connected equipment from adverse voltage conditions. This wide AC input capability can offer sag and surge protection without engaging the backup batteries of the UPS. This will reduce the stress on connected critical equipment and extends the battery life of the UPS.
Line Interactive Topology
This Line Interactive 1440VA uninterruptible power supply offers power backup and surge protection. This corrects minor power fluctuations (surges and sags) without switching to battery backup power. This extends the life of the battery and is critical for applications where power fluctuations occur frequently.
Typical applications are Point of Sale systems, PCs, network equipment, and mid-range servers.Under a power outage the line interactive UPS’ static switch disconnects the load from the commercial power source. The bidirectional converter acts as an inverter, supplying energy from the batteries keeping critical systems powered. Upon restoration of power from the commercial power source, the static switch reconnects to the load to resume normal operations.
